Cromarty
Cromarty is a village in Ross and Cromarty, Scotland, with a population of around 740. It has two restaurants or cafés and five bus stops. This page gathers weather, crime, food hygiene, transport, flood risk, house prices, population, deprivation and your local MP for the Cromarty area — all from official UK open data.
On deprivation, the Highland area is less deprived than the average in Scotland (SIMD 2020).

Cromarty Courthouse · 0.2 kmCromarty Courthouse, formerly Cromarty Town House, is a municipal building in Church Street, Cromarty, in the Highland area of Scotland. The structure, which is used as a museum, is a Category A listed building.

Balnapaling is a village on the north side of the Cromarty Firth, opposite Cromarty, located in eastern Ross-shire, Scottish Highlands and is in the Scottish council area of Highland.
